Essential Functions: Assists business and other IT teams with finding fixes and solutions for tech debts on Data Center. Oversees data centers services providers to execute operational tasks on DC when needed. Provide liaisons and educate other IT areas on DC (owned, colocation and CNFs) best practices and DC Service Catalog definition and execution. Provide technical support of the Data Center, ensuring that agreed service levels are met and all relevant policies and procedures are adhered to, whilst seeking means of continual improvement. Ensure that operational procedures and working practices are fit for purpose, current, and policies are followed. Oversees the operations support that includes the entire IT infrastructure housed within the Data Center. Customer support responsibilities can include other IT organizations relations, responding to IT teams inquiries and coordinating with other organizations. Administrative duties include provide feedback about tasks under your duties and responsibilities, planning for capacity changes, maintaining corporate applications and databases updated. Assisting with the procurement of new data center equipment. Basic Qualifications: Bachelor's Degree or equivalent years of relevant work experience Legal authorization to work in the US is required. We will not sponsor individuals for employment visas, now or in the future, for this job opening. Preferred Qualifications: Typically requires 5+ years of datacenter subject matter experience. Understanding of Data Center physical architecture, demands and needs. Experience in leading infrastructure teams and delivering data center operations , solutions and services Smart Hands, remote site and Co-Lo support Confident of making operations decisions at a team and DC operational level Demonstrated experience in Data Center implementation, maintenance, upgrade, monitoring, and administration. Install/Uninstall/Upgrade/Decom rack hardware; Patching/Cabling and configuration of the network/compute/storage devices; Support shipping, receiving RMA, Data Center moves, consolidation and expansion projects Experience with IT Audits ISO, SOX, FINRA, HIPPA and ITAR Good communication skills with ability to align the organization on complex technical decisions. Experience managing the overall Operational Resilience, Facilities, and All Hazard Risk Management, DC Design and Architecture providing guidance an educate others on these subjects when needed. Ability to work in a highly collaborative environment and to communicate effectively with internal and external partners. Experience in developing IT disaster recovery plans, infrastructure project management. Be security conscious in everything you do. Experience with assisting a global disperse contractors providing site and application support. Serves as liaison to vendors, contractors, and service professionals.
